TPPE70 Advanced Planning and Scheduling, 4,5 ECTS credits.
/Avancerad planeringsteknik/

Aim:
The purpose of the course is to provide knowledge in advanced planning and scheduling for different types of manufacturing operations. After taking this course, the student should be able to formulate and manage complex planning and control problems at different hierarchical levels, and be knowledgeable about the design and application of systems for advanced planning and scheduling on the short as well as the long term in manufacturing and supply chains.

Course contents:
SUPPLY CHAIN PLANNING: Modelling and systems. HIERARCHICAL PRODUCTION PLANNING: Aggregation and disaggregation. Hierarchically linked planning and control. Applications. INTEGRATED PLANNING AND SCHEDULING: Advanced cyclic scheduling. Sequencing in complex systems. QUEUEING THEORY: Modelling and applications. ADVANCED INVENTORY CONTROL: Modelling and systems. REMANUFACTURING: Modelling and applications.
